Theophylline powder is a type of methylxanthine alkaloid with the chemical formula C₇H₈N₄O₂. It appears as a white crystalline powder, has a slightly bitter taste, is insoluble in water (1:120) and ethanol, and is easily soluble in alkaline solutions. It is a compound naturally present in tea and coffee, but pharmaceutical-grade theophylline is mostly synthesized chemically.
Pharmacological effects and uses:
Theophylline inhibits phosphodiesterase (PDE) and blocks adenosine receptors, relaxing the smooth muscles of the bronchi. It is a classic bronchodilator and is used to treat asthma, chronic obstructive pulmonary disease (COPD), and premature infant apnea. Its effects include dilating the airways, anti-inflammatory, and enhancing diaphragm contractility.
Notes:

It has a synergistic effect with caffeine and should not be used together.
Patients with liver diseases and heart failure need to adjust their dosage.
The common form of preparation is sustained-release tablets. Powders are mostly used in laboratories or for the development of special preparations.
It should be sealed and stored in a dark place to prevent moisture and decomposition.

Pharmacokinetics:
Oral absorption is rapid, but there is significant individual variation (affected by age and liver enzymes). The plasma half-life is approximately 6-12 hours. Monitoring of blood drug concentration is necessary (therapeutic window is narrow: 5-20 μg/mL). Excessive dosage may cause toxic reactions such as palpitations and convulsions.

In 1888

Theophylline was initially extracted from tea and chemically identified by German biologist Albrecht Kossel.

 
In 1895

Emil Fischer and Lorenz Ach described a chemical synthesis method starting from 1,3-dimethyluric acid.

 
In 1900

Another German scientist Wilhelm Traube introduced a new method for synthesizing theophylline - the Traube purine synthesis method.

 
In 1902

Theophylline was first used clinically as a diuretic. Twenty years later, theophylline was first reported as a treatment for asthma.

 
In the 1970s

This medicine was made into syrup formulations Theostat 20 and Theostat 80.

 
In the early 1980s

It was made into a tablet called Quibron.

Firstly, in this synthesis method, we prepared theophylline from 1,3-dimethyl-4-amino-5-formamide uracil as the starting material by reacting with sodium hydroxide. The following are the detailed steps and corresponding chemical equations:

Step 1: Reaction of 1,3-dimethyl-4-amino-5-formamidyluracil with sodium hydroxide

-Firstly, gradually add 1,3-dimethyl-4-amino-5-formamide uracil to the sodium hydroxide solution.

-React at 90-95 ℃ and stir the mixture to fully react.

-During the reaction process, 1,3-dimethyl-4-amino-5-formamidomyrimidine reacts with sodium hydroxide to form theophylline. The possible chemical equations for the reaction are as follows:

1,3-dimethyl-4-amino-5-formamidomyluracil+NaOH → C7H8N4O2+other products

Step 2: Preparation of crude theophylline

-Cool the reaction mixture to room temperature, at which point crude theophylline will be obtained.

Step 3: Hot water recrystallization

-Dissolve the crude theophylline in hot water and gradually cool it to room temperature to promote the recrystallization of theophylline.

-Filter to obtain recrystallized theophylline crystals.

Step 4: Activated carbon decolorization to obtain finished products

-Process the recrystallized theophylline solution through an activated carbon column to remove impurities and improve product purity.

-Collect the theophylline solution that has been decolorized by activated carbon, crystallize or dry it again, and finally obtain a high-purity theophylline product.

Through the above steps, we successfully synthesized theophylline powder and obtained high-purity theophylline products through hot water recrystallization and activated carbon decolorization. The process of hot water recrystallization can improve the purity of the product, while activated carbon decolorization further purifies the product by adsorbing impurities. The meticulous operation and control of these steps ensure the quality and purity of the final product.

Theophylline has been shown to block TGF beta mediation through cAMP PKA, thereby inhibiting the conversion of lung fibroblasts to myofibroblasts in COPD and asthma, and suppressing COL1 mRNA encoding collagen.

(1)

Competitive non selective phosphodiesterase inhibitors can increase intracellular levels of cyclic adenosine monophosphate (cAMP), activate cAMP dependent protein kinase (PKA), inhibit TNF - α - mediated effects, suppress leukotriene synthesis, alleviate inflammation and innate immunity.

(2)

Non selective adenosine receptor antagonists almost equally antagonize A1, A2, and A3 receptors, which explains their many effects on the heart.

It has been shown that theophylline can reverse steroid insensitivity in clinical observations of smokers with chronic obstructive pulmonary disease and asthma (smoking is a condition that leads to oxidative stress) through a clear independent mechanism. Theophylline can restore the reduced activity of HDAC (histone deacetylase) caused by oxidative stress (i.e. cell apoptosis). In addition, theophylline has been shown to directly activate HDAC2. Corticosteroids shut down the inflammatory response by blocking the expression of inflammatory mediators through histone deacetylation, which is mediated by histone deacetylase-2 (HDAC2). Once deacetylated, DNA is repackaged, rendering the promoter regions of inflammatory genes unusable for binding transcription factors such as NF - κ B, which initiates inflammatory activity. Recent studies have shown that oxidative stress associated with cigarette smoke can inhibit the activity of HDAC2, thereby blocking the anti-inflammatory effects of corticosteroids.
